HARMALOL HCL is a chemical compound derived from harmalol, a naturally occurring beta-carboline alkaloid found in plants such as Peganum harmala and Banisteriopsis caapi. It is known for its selective and reversible inhibition of the enzyme monoamine oxidase A (MAO-A), which is involved in the metabolism of neurotransmitters like serotonin and dopamine. With potential therapeutic effects in neurological and psychiatric disorders, as well as an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, HARMALOL HCL is a promising candidate for further investigation in pharmacology and medicine.

6028-07-5 Usage

Uses

Used in Pharmaceutical Research:
HARMALOL HCL is used as a selective and reversible inhibitor of monoamine oxidase A (MAO-A) for its potential therapeutic effects in the treatment of neurological and psychiatric disorders. Its ability to modulate neurotransmitter levels, such as serotonin and dopamine, makes it a valuable tool in understanding the role of these enzymes in various conditions.
Used in Neurological and Psychiatric Disorders:
HARMALOL HCL is used as a potential treatment for neurological and psychiatric disorders due to its ability to regulate neurotransmitter levels and its potential therapeutic effects. Its modulation of serotonin and dopamine, key neurotransmitters involved in mood regulation and cognitive function, makes it a promising candidate for further research and development in this field.
Used in Anti-inflammatory and Antioxidant Applications:
HARMALOL HCL is used for its anti-inflammatory and antioxidant properties, which can help regulate oxidative stress and reduce inflammation in the body. These properties make it a potential candidate for the development of treatments for conditions associated with oxidative stress and inflammation, such as neurodegenerative diseases and inflammatory disorders.

Check Digit Verification of cas no

The CAS Registry Mumber 6028-07-5 includes 7 digits separated into 3 groups by hyphens. The first part of the number,starting from the left, has 4 digits, 6,0,2 and 8 respectively; the second part has 2 digits, 0 and 7 respectively.
Calculate Digit Verification of CAS Registry Number 6028-07:
(6*6)+(5*0)+(4*2)+(3*8)+(2*0)+(1*7)=75
75 % 10 = 5
So 6028-07-5 is a valid CAS Registry Number.
